With less than 24 hours before the partial lockout this is how my side is looking. The major changes are starting to slow down a lot, I'm really confident in my premo selections and my midpricers. However I know I've gone with quite a few basement priced rookies and I've already turned Coffield into Naughton in preparation if Coffield isn't named. If the team selections tomorrow aren't good to the basement priced rookies then I'll have to make a slight downgrade somewhere to improve a rookie or two but hopefully that doesn't happen I'm wanting to stay pretty strong from here.

1def.PNG

Laird names himself into everyone's Fantasy team, a lock since day dot, Lloyd won't have any worries being a top six defender either. haven't had to worry about either this while preseason. Sic Dawg Sicily is a bit more of a risk down there and I've got myself strapped in because I know it's going to be a journey but I'm excited. As I mentioned before I had Coffield in Naughton's spot and if Coffield is named I'll swap it back but I'm not holding my breath. I'm not sold on Keefe and ideally I'd like to trade him for Alex Pearce but I was bloody 2k short so I'm not sure what I'll do for D8 yet, just going to have to wait ans see if the teams announced tomorrow are nice to us.

1mid.PNG

Really happy with my midfield, looking at other sides a lot of coaches have gone with three rookies in the middle but I've got just the two and O'Meara. I really feel Jaeger has a lot to offer, he's had almost his first full preseason in four or five years and is still priced so well. I think he's safe to average at lease 90ppg, if so he's going to make you at least 200k. Titch & Zerrett are pretty much locked to be two of the top three scorers in the entire game and should guarantee me some monster scores. Treloar, Parker & Neale have all averaged over 110 previously but are priced significantly cheaper so I'm praying they can average some monster scores and get back to those PB seasons, they all shown some great signs during the JLT.

1ruck.PNG

Gawn essentially needs no intro at all, basically every club within the top 20,000 will have him. I'm still not set on my other ruckman however. It'll be either Stef Martin or Sam Jacobs, I feel Martin has the higher ceiling and will score better buuuuuuut Archie Smith will make his way into the Brisbane side at some stage. Which'll then seriously affect Martin's scores and he'll end up losing money during these periods too. I'm not just going to trade Martin and Jacobs between each other based on Archie Smith playing so I'm leaning towards setting and forgetting Jacobs for the season. He'll be the Crows lone ruck all season and is a really safe bet.

1.fwd.PNG

Billings is one I had to do quite a bit of work to bring into my side, he's only just come in but I can't see myself trading him out unless I'm forced to free up some cash to get a more expensive rookie if no 170k rookies are named. Heeney very similarity is a safe bet and will also be a top six forward come the end of the season, hopefully he can continue to get more midfield minutes. Speaking of midfield minutes Petracca is one I'm hoping and expecting to get more midfield time, with him entering his fourth season in the system and now 22yo surely the man is ready to have a proper breakout. Christensen, Rayner & Fritsch are my cash cows down there I'm feeling safe with their job security. I know they're pretty boring picks but there's a reason why they're such popular options.

*I've got 25k remaining in the kitty

So that's my current team guys, would love to hear some thoughts and feedback! :)
